It is a building block of protein and critical part of the immune ... WebJan 14, 2024 · Methionine – The Detoxification Expert. Generally, methionine is 1 of 9 essential amino acids that have benefits to building the body. For instance, it contains sulfur in side-chain carbon that plays an important role to make protein. This amino acid can be served as a precursor to produce other amino acids such as carnitine and cysteine. WebBloom's Level: 2.
